The number is easy to state: $9.8 billion. That is the total rental commitment Hut 8 made for a 352-megawatt data center in Beacon Point, Texas. The press release calls it an 'AI campus.' The market reacted with a 12% jump in HUT shares. The narrative writes itself: a Bitcoin miner pivoting to high-performance computing, locking in massive capacity for the AI gold rush.

But I do not predict the future; I audit the present. And the present, as revealed by the publicly available documents, is a balance sheet with a very large fixed cost and no announced customer. The data on the lease structure is sparse — no term length, no escalation clauses, no minimum usage guarantees. The only certainty is that Hut 8 now owes about $10 billion over the life of this deal, with total power capacity reaching 949 MW.
Context: The Infrastructure Layer HUT is not a protocol project. It is a publicly traded corporation (TSX: HUT, Nasdaq: HUT) that operates Bitcoin mining and, more recently, AI hosting services. Mining is a capital-intensive business where the primary moat is access to cheap power. The Beacon Point lease, signed with a private landowner or utility (the counterparty is undisclosed), nearly doubles the company's electrical footprint. The stated intention is to host AI workloads, not just Bitcoin miners. This mirrors a broader industry trend: Core Scientific, Riot, and Marathon are all repurposing or building facilities for GPU clusters. The logic is straightforward — AI hosting margins (40-60%) often exceed Bitcoin mining margins (10-20% post-halving). On paper, the pivot makes sense.
Core: The On-Chain Evidence (Off-Chain Audit) As a data detective, I treat corporate filings like transaction logs. The 8-K filing provides one number: $9.8 billion. To evaluate it, I reconstruct the unit economics. Assuming a 10-year lease, the annual rent is ~$980 million, or about $2.78 million per megawatt per year. For comparison, wholesale industrial electricity in Texas averages $40-60 per MWh. At full utilization (24/7), a 352 MW facility consumes ~3.1 million MWh annually. At $50/MWh, the raw electricity cost is $155 million per year. The lease payment is six times that. This suggests the $9.8 billion includes not just power, but the land, building, cooling infrastructure, and possibly the electrical substation.
The cost per megawatt is roughly $27.8 million over 10 years — or $2.78 million per MW annually. In the colocation industry, a fully built AI data center requires $8-12 million per MW in upfront capital expenditure. Hut 8 is essentially prepaying for capacity through a long-term operating lease, avoiding the initial CapEx hit but accumulating a massive Off-Chain liability. My experience auditing ICO balance sheets in 2017 taught me that off-chain promises are often far softer than on-chain realities. Here, the 'on-chain' is the SEC filing — and the liability is real.
Yet the filing does not break down whether Hut 8 can sublease or assign the contract. Nor does it disclose whether the lease requires minimum electricity draw — a 'take-or-pay' clause that would force payment even if no servers are installed. If such a clause exists, Hut 8 is on the hook for roughly $2.78 million per MW per year regardless of revenue. With Bitcoin at $70,000 and mining margins thin, the AI hosting portion must generate at least $1,500 per month per GPU to break even on that fixed cost. That requires a 70%+ utilization rate in a market where AI GPU availability is rapidly expanding.

Contrarian: Correlation Is Not Causation The narrative correlates 'big power = big AI revenue.' But correlation is not causation — especially when the underlying asset is a commodity (power) and the business model depends on a single volatile demand stream. The 2022 bear market provided a brutal lesson: miners that over-leveraged on long-term power contracts (e.g., Compute North) filed for bankruptcy when Bitcoin fell. AI demand is currently booming, but it is not immune to capital expenditure cycles. If the next generation of AI chips requires less power per teraflop, or if the AI training market consolidates to a few hyperscale cloud providers, Hut 8's competitive position weakens.
Furthermore, the lease comes at a time when Hut 8's financial statements show net debt of approximately $340 million (as of last quarter). The $9.8 billion off-balance-sheet obligation, when disclosed under GAAP lease accounting, will likely add over $5 billion in discounted liabilities to the balance sheet. That is a 15x increase in total liabilities. Patience reveals the pattern that haste obscures: this is a leveraged bet on the AI narrative, not a prudent expansion. The bet may pay off, but the risk-reward is asymmetric — limited upside if AI demand stays high, catastrophic if it falters.
